An exploitable code execution vulnerability exists in the PDF parser of Nitro Pro 13.9.1.155, identified as CVE-2020-6074. The vulnerability was discovered by Cory Duplantis of Cisco Talos and publicly disclosed on May 18, 2020. The flaw affects Nitro Pro PDF reader, a software designed for reading, editing, signing, and saving PDF files (Talos Report, SecurityWeek).
The vulnerability is classified as a Use-After-Free (CWE-416) issue with a CVSS v3.1 base score of 8.8 (HIGH). During PDF parsing, a buffer is allocated for each page and stored in a larger PDF object. In the case of nested pages, it's possible to free this page in the overarching PDF object. While the page is freed, it's never cleared from the original PDF object, allowing a carefully crafted PDF to potentially write an arbitrary null byte out of bounds (Talos Report).
The vulnerability can lead to remote code execution on affected systems. A successful exploitation could allow attackers to execute arbitrary code on the target system, potentially compromising the security of the affected machine. This is particularly concerning given Nitro Software's large enterprise customer base, which includes more than 10,000 organizations (SecurityWeek).
An attacker can exploit this vulnerability by providing a specially crafted PDF document to the victim. The exploitation requires user interaction, as the victim must open the malicious file. The vulnerability can be triggered by crafting a PDF that claims to have more pages than given via the /Kids tag (Talos Report).
Users of Nitro Pro version 13.9.1.155 are advised to update their software to the latest version. The vulnerability was reported to the vendor on February 17, 2020, and a security update addressing this issue was released in early May 2020 (SecurityWeek).
